Understanding Your E-commerce CRM Needs

Before diving into specific low-cost CRM solutions, it’s essential to define your requirements. What are your primary goals? Are you primarily focused on lead generation, customer service, marketing automation, or a combination of these? Consider the following:

  • Customer Segmentation: Can the CRM segment your customers based on purchase history, demographics, or behavior? This is critical for targeted marketing campaigns.
  • Sales Pipeline Management: Does the CRM offer tools to track leads, manage deals, and visualize your sales process?
  • Marketing Automation: Does the CRM integrate with your email marketing platform and allow for automated email sequences, abandoned cart reminders, or personalized messaging?
  • Customer Support Features: Does the CRM offer ticketing systems, live chat integration, or other tools to efficiently handle customer inquiries?
  • Reporting and Analytics: Will the CRM provide insightful data on customer behavior, sales performance, and marketing campaign effectiveness?
  • Integrations: Does it integrate with your existing e-commerce platform (Shopify, WooCommerce, etc.) and other essential tools?

Top Low-Cost CRM Solutions for E-commerce Businesses

Let’s explore some popular low-cost CRM solutions catering to e-commerce businesses. Remember that pricing tiers vary, so always check the latest pricing information on the vendor’s website.

1. HubSpot CRM (Free & Paid Options): A Powerful Free Option with Scalable Paid Plans

HubSpot CRM offers a robust free plan packed with features ideal for small e-commerce businesses. Its intuitive interface makes it easy to manage contacts, track deals, and engage with customers. As your business grows, you can upgrade to paid plans that unlock advanced features like marketing automation and sales tools. [Link to HubSpot CRM]

Key Features: Contact management, deal tracking, email integration, live chat, basic reporting.

2. Zoho CRM (Free & Paid Options): A Comprehensive Solution with a Free Plan

Zoho CRM is another excellent option with a generous free plan suitable for smaller e-commerce ventures. It provides a wide range of functionalities, including contact management, lead management, sales automation, and customer support features. Paid plans unlock advanced features and increased user capacity. [Link to Zoho CRM]

Key Features: Contact management, lead management, sales automation, customer support, reporting and analytics, integrations.

3. Freshsales CRM (Free & Paid Options): Focus on Sales and Customer Support

Freshsales is a strong contender, known for its intuitive sales and customer support features. Its free plan is suitable for startups, while its paid plans provide more advanced functionalities. It’s especially beneficial for businesses that need robust tools for managing sales pipelines and interacting with customers effectively. [Link to Freshsales CRM]

Key Features: Sales pipeline management, contact management, customer support features, email tracking, integrations.

4. Agile CRM (Free & Paid Options): All-in-One Solution for Small Businesses

Agile CRM provides an all-in-one platform encompassing CRM, marketing automation, and sales functionalities. Their free plan has limitations, but their paid plans offer excellent value for money. It integrates well with various e-commerce platforms, making it a suitable choice for businesses seeking a comprehensive solution. [Link to Agile CRM]

Key Features: Contact management, email marketing, sales automation, social media management, reporting, and analytics.

Choosing the Right Low-Cost E-commerce CRM: Factors to Consider

Selecting the best low-cost CRM for your e-commerce business depends on several factors. Consider these crucial points:

  • Business Size and Needs: A small startup may thrive with a free plan, while a rapidly growing business may require a more comprehensive paid solution.
  • Budget: While low-cost options are attractive, make sure you have a budget that accounts for potential upgrades and add-on features.
  • Integration Capabilities: The CRM should seamlessly integrate with your existing e-commerce platform (Shopify, WooCommerce, Magento, etc.) and other essential tools.
  • Ease of Use: Opt for a CRM with an intuitive interface that’s easy for your team to learn and use.
  • Scalability: Choose a CRM that can scale with your business’s growth without requiring a complete platform switch.

Beyond the Software: Optimizing Your E-commerce CRM Strategy

Implementing a low-cost CRM is only the first step. To maximize its effectiveness, consider these strategies:

Data Hygiene and Cleanliness

Maintaining accurate and up-to-date customer data is crucial. Regularly clean your database, removing duplicates and ensuring accuracy. This enhances the effectiveness of your marketing campaigns and improves customer interactions.

Effective Segmentation and Targeting

Use your CRM’s segmentation capabilities to divide your customers into meaningful groups based on demographics, purchase history, and behavior. This allows for highly targeted marketing campaigns and personalized communication.

Integrate with other Marketing Tools

Integrate your CRM with email marketing platforms, social media management tools, and other marketing automation platforms to streamline your workflows and create a cohesive customer experience.

Monitor and Analyze Performance

Regularly monitor your CRM data to track key metrics like conversion rates, customer lifetime value (CLTV), and customer acquisition costs (CAC). This allows you to refine your strategies and optimize your ROI.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: What is the best free CRM for e-commerce?

A: There’s no single “best” free CRM. The ideal choice depends on your specific needs. HubSpot CRM, Zoho CRM, and Freshsales CRM all offer excellent free plans with varying capabilities. Consider your requirements and try out the free plans of several options to see which one suits you best.

Q: Can I upgrade to a paid plan later?

A: Yes, most low-cost CRM solutions offer options to upgrade to paid plans as your business grows and your needs evolve. This allows for scalability and ensures you have the right tools at every stage of your business journey.

Q: What are the hidden costs associated with CRM?

A: While the initial cost might be low, consider potential costs like integrations with other software, custom development or consulting, and potential training costs for your staff.

Q: How long does it take to implement a CRM?

A: Implementation time varies depending on the chosen CRM, your existing data, and your team’s technical expertise. Simple implementations can take a few days, while more complex setups may require weeks or even months.
